    American sprinter Noah Lyles has emulated the great Usain Bolt with his latest 200 metres success


    Lyles has won his fourth successive world championship title - triumphing in the Tokyo final in a time of 19.52 seconds.

    Compatriot Melissa Jefferson-Wooden has completed the sprint double in Tokyo by also claiming the women's 200 metre crown.
